NAMES IN THE NEWS

          On Tuesday, THE DAILY listed TOTAL SPORT magazine's Top
     10 Best Female Bodies, as voted upon by its readers.  The
     Top 5 Best Male Bodies were: 1) LINFORD CHRISTIE 2) EVANDER
     HOLYFIELD 3) LENNOX LEWIS 4) COLIN JACKSON and 5) STEVE
     REDGRAVE (TOTAL SPORT, 4/98 issue)....Stars C MIKE MODANO
     was featured by ESPN's Shelley Smith in a "SportsCenter"
     cover story entitled "Star Struck."  Having modeled Armani
     and posed for Cosmopolitan magazine, Smith said, "Mike
     Modano might be hockey's heartthrob."  Modano, on his cover
     boy status: "I get razzled from the guys about it, and I'm
     razzled about all those magazine shoots, but they're fun. I
     don't mind doing them" ("SportsCenter," ESPN, 4/22)....DALE
     EARNHARDT will be a guest voice on the May 3 episode of
     Fox's "King of the Hill" (USA TODAY, 4/23)....NFL Oilers
     Owner BUD ADAMS donated $100,000 to support repair efforts
     in the wake of the tornadoes which struck Nashville last
     week.  The NFL matched his donation (USA TODAY, 4/23).
     ...ESPN's CHRIS BERMAN was the main speaker at the sold-out
     Univ. of Calgary sports banquet last night.  Attendees paid
     $125 a ticket (CALGARY SUN, 4/23)....Univ. of Kansas F PAUL
     PIERCE signed with CA-based agent AARON GOODWIN, while his
     former teammate RAEF LAFRENTZ signed with DC-based DAVID
     FALK of F.A.M.E. (K.C. STAR, 4/23).
